Passed away suddenly on a cruise with his wife by his side, Tuesday, February 23, 2016. Age 72. Survived by his loving wife Janice (nee Blackburn) Musson of Bolingbrook; two daughters Kristi (Jason) Frederick and Staci (Doug) Jevert, four step-children Michael (Jen) Hoffman, Heather (Bill) Murphy, Jeremy (Cheryl) Hoffman and Kaitlyn Schuberth. Ten grandchildren. Several nieces and nephews also survive. Preceded in death by his parents Mack and Jean (nee Junsola) Musson. Graduated with his BS from Bemidji State University with a degree in Technology and Engineering. Employed for 31 years as a Senior Field Service Engineer and as a Field Training Manager with Rockwell Automation. Veteran of the US Navy. Member of the Bethany Lutheran Church, Naperville, IL., Lifetime Member of the VFW Post # 15014, Wabash Valley Gun Collector Association, American Legion Post #0127, and the NRA. Funeral services will be held from the Carlson-Holmquist-Sayles Funeral Home, 2320 Black Road, on Tuesday, March 8, 2016 at 11:00 AM. Interment with Full Military Honors will be held at Abraham Lincoln National Cemetery. Memorials in John's name to the Disabled American Veterans. Visitation Monday from 4:00 – 8:00 P.M.
